Tablecloth Materials for Various Occasions

When it comes to choosing the right tablecloth for your special event, the material you select can greatly impact the ambiance and overall aesthetic of your celebration. From elegant formal gatherings to casual backyard barbecues, the right tablecloth can make all the difference.
To achieve the perfect look, it’s essential to consider the occasion and the style of your event. Different tablecloth materials offer unique benefits and drawbacks, which we’ll explore in this section.

Formal Event Tablecloths

When it comes to formal events, you’ll want to choose a tablecloth that exudes elegance and sophistication. Three popular materials for formal events are linen, cotton, and polyester.

### Formal Event Tablecloth Materials

* Linen tablecloths are a popular choice for formal events due to their crisp, clean appearance and natural texture. Linen tablecloths can be dressed up with intricate lace or embroidery for a truly luxurious look. For instance, a wedding reception in a luxurious ballroom would be perfectly suited for a linen tablecloth. Another example would be a high-end corporate gala where the linen tablecloth adds a sense of sophistication.
* Cotton tablecloths are another great option for formal events. They offer a soft, breathable texture and come in a wide range of colors and patterns. Cotton tablecloths are an excellent choice for events held during warmer months, as they can help keep guests cool and comfortable. For example, a summer garden party would be perfectly suited for a cotton tablecloth, adding a sense of warmth and hospitality to the event. A classic example would be a black-tie event where the cotton tablecloth provides a soft and elegant contrast to the formal atmosphere.

While linen and cotton tablecloths are popular choices for formal events, polyester tablecloths can also offer a sophisticated look when paired with the right accessories. Polyester tablecloths are often less expensive than linen and cotton tablecloths, making them a more budget-friendly option for events.

Repurposed Tablecloths for DIY Projects

When it comes to repurposing tablecloths for DIY projects at home, the possibilities are endless. From crafting unique home decor items to creating functional accessories, fabric remnants from repurposed tablecloths can be a treasure trove of creative inspiration.

### Ways to Repurpose Tablecloths for DIY Projects

* Turn old tablecloths into throw pillows or table runners. The unique texture and pattern of the fabric can add a touch of personality to any room. For example, a vintage-inspired throw pillow made from a repurposed tablecloth can add a pop of color to a living room, while a table runner made from a repurposed tablecloth can add a touch of elegance to a dining table.
* Use tablecloth remnants to create unique wall hangings or tapestries. By arranging the fabric into intricate patterns and designs, you can create a stunning piece of home decor that adds visual interest to any room. For example, a tapestry made from repurposed tablecloths can add a touch of bohemian style to a cozy bedroom, while a wall hanging made from repurposed tablecloths can add a pop of color to a modern living room.
* Turn old tablecloths into reusable bags or totes. The sturdy material and unique texture of tablecloths make them perfect for creating functional accessories that can be used for years to come. For example, a tote bag made from a repurposed tablecloth can add a touch of eco-friendliness to a grocery shopping trip, while a reusable bag made from a repurposed tablecloth can add a touch of elegance to a lunch date.

Repurposing tablecloths for DIY projects can be a fun and creative way to breathe new life into old materials. By thinking outside the box and exploring new possibilities, you can turn old tablecloths into unique and functional pieces that add personality to any room.

Designing and Manufacturing Reusable Tablecloths

When designing a reusable tablecloth, it’s crucial to consider factors such as durability, water resistance, and ease of maintenance. The ideal material for a reusable tablecloth should be easy to clean, resistant to stains, and able to withstand regular washing and drying cycles.

For an eco-friendly and budget-conscious option, consider using recycled or repurposed materials, such as:

* Upcycled cotton or polyester blends
* Recycled plastic tablecloths
* Bamboo or jute tablecloths

When it comes to colors, a classic and timeless look can be achieved with neutral tones such as beige, cream, or light gray. Alternatively, you can opt for bold and vibrant colors like red, blue, or green to add a pop of personality to your table setting.

To add an extra layer of durability and water resistance, consider applying a waterproofing treatment or coating to the tablecloth material. This can help extend its lifespan and prevent stains.

How do I measure the right tablecloth size?

To measure the right tablecloth size, measure the length and width of your table in inches or centimeters. Add 12-18 inches to the length and width to ensure a comfortable fit. You can also consult a tablecloth size chart for more accurate measurements.

How do I wash and care for my tablecloth?

To wash and care for your tablecloth, follow the manufacturer’s instructions. Most tablecloths can be machine washed in cold water with a mild detergent. Avoid using bleach or harsh chemicals, as they can damage the fabric.
